Here are the top problems homeowners often face when septic tanks aren’t properly maintained:

Slow Drains

Slow drains are often the first sign of a failing septic system. It can make washing dishes or showering annoying and stressful.

Foul Odors Around Your Home

Nobody wants the smell of sewage wafting through their home or yard. It can ruin your outdoor space and living areas.

Sewage Backup

When your septic tank isn’t cleaned, wastewater can back up into your home. Home repairs from backups can be stressful and expensive.

Lush Green Spots in Your Yard

Bright green, wet patches often mean your septic tank is leaking. It looks good, but it’s actually a warning sign.

Costly Repairs

Skipping maintenance can make small issues turn into big bills. Emergency repairs or tank replacements can cost thousands compared to regular maintenance.

Property Value Loss

Septic issues make selling your home harder and less profitable. Prospective buyers notice slow drains, odors, or wet patches, making your property harder to sell.

Common Septic Issues You Might Face in South Bend

Here are some common issues people face with their septic systems in South Bend:

Sewage backups: When your septic system is clogged, wastewater can flow back into your home, leading to expensive repairs and health risks.

Unpleasant odors: Foul smells around your yard or home could indicate a full or failing tank.

Slow drains: Sinks, tubs, or toilets that drain slowly can be a symptom that your system needs servicing.

Wet spots or lush grass: Extra green or soggy patches in your yard may signal your septic system isn’t working properly.

What is Septic Tank Maintenance?

Septic Tank Maintenance is the process of inspecting, cleaning, and servicing your septic system. It removes solids and sludge, checks your pipes and tank, and keeps your system running smoothly.

 

Most homes need septic tank maintenance every 2–3 years, but it depends on tank size, household size, and water use. Regular maintenance prevents backups and costly repairs.

 

A typical septic tank maintenance appointment usually takes 1–2 hours. The time depends on your tank size and system condition.

 

Regular maintenance can prevent slow drains, backups, foul odors, wet spots in your yard, and expensive emergency repairs.
